How Common Is The Last Name Siekert? popularity and diffusion
This last name is the 945,594th most frequently occurring surname worldwide. It is borne by approximately 1 in 26,308,830 people. Siekert occ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 80 percent of Siekert reside; 80 percent reside in North America and 80 percent reside in Anglo-North America.
The last name is most prevalent in The United States, where it is carried by 222 people, or 1 in 1,632,698. In The United States it is most frequent in: Wisconsin, where 68 percent are found, California, where 5 percent are found and Florida, where 5 percent are found. Not including The United States this last name occurs in one country. It also occurs in Germany, where 20 percent are found.
Siekert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Siekert has changed through the years. In The United States the share of the population with the last name expanded 2,018 percent between 1880 and 2014.
